物聯(lián)網(wǎng)/嵌入式工程師
重磅升級:新增硬件電路設計與實戰(zhàn),讓你軟硬通吃,同級PK無敵!行業(yè)風口、政策傾斜,新晉熱門高薪不內(nèi)卷!0基礎一站式就業(yè)完整路徑,搶占先發(fā)優(yōu)勢!
我們在寫程序的時候,最少不了的東西就是對數(shù)字進行計算,那么我們接下來看看 C++ 的算數(shù)運算符。
#include <stdio.h> int main(int argc,char **argv) { int a = 1; int b = 2; int c = a + b; printf("c: %d\n", c); return 0; }
#include <stdio.h> int main(int argc,char **argv) { int a = 1; int b = 2; int c = a - b; printf("c: %d\n", c); return 0; }
#include <stdio.h> int main(int argc,char **argv) { int a = 1; int b = 2; int c = a * b; printf("c: %d\n", c); return 0; }
除法分為兩種情況,一種是整數(shù),對于整數(shù)的除法,整數(shù)除法之后,得到的還是一個整數(shù),如下,輸出結(jié)果為 2,只保留整數(shù)部分,余數(shù)部分被舍去
#include <stdio.h> int main(int argc,char **argv) { int a = 5; int b = 2; int c = a / b; printf("c: %d\n", c); return 0; }
但是如果是浮點數(shù),就會有另外一種情況,會產(chǎn)生小數(shù)。如下,結(jié)果為 2.5
#include <stdio.h> int main(int argc,char **argv) { float a = 5; float b = 2; float c = a / b; printf("c: %f\n", c); return 0; }
對于整數(shù)的除法,會存在除不盡的情況,這時候就會有余數(shù)存在,那么如何計算余數(shù)呢?就要用到取余了。如下,結(jié)果是 1
#include <stdio.h> int main(int argc,char **argv) { int a = 5; int b = 2; int c = a % b; printf("c: %d\n", c); return 0; }
請驗證,完成請求
由于請求次數(shù)過多,請先驗證,完成再次請求
打開微信掃碼自動綁定
綁定后可得到
使用 Ctrl+D 可將課程添加到書簽
舉報